Choosing the Right Glove for Your Requirements

When identifying the perfect glove, two materials often stand out: nitrile and latex. Each offer distinct properties that cater to various applications. Latex gloves are renowned for their flexibility, making them ideal for precise operations. However, latex can induce allergic reactions in some individuals. Nitrile gloves, on the other hand, deliver superior barrier, rendering them a reliable choice for handling strong chemicals.

Ultimately, the best choice depends on the specific requirements of your task.

The Science Behind Nitrile Gloves: Material Properties and Performance

Nitrile gloves have become ubiquitous in various sectors, offering a reliable barrier against contaminants. This popularity stems from their unique material properties that contribute to superior performance. Composedly made from acrylonitrile butadiene rubber (NBR), nitrile gloves exhibit exceptional resistance against a wide range of substances.

The molecular structure of NBR grants nitrile gloves their inherent flexibility. This allows for comfortable and precise handling, even during lengthy use. Furthermore, nitrile's non-porous nature prevents the infiltration of harmful substances, creating a secure barrier between the wearer's skin and potential exposures.

Ultimately, the combination of these material properties makes nitrile gloves an indispensable tool in diverse scenarios, ranging from medical procedures to industrial maintenance.
